> I then spent 2 hours trying to work out what this huge 3 runway > centre-intersecting airport with full runway lighting and PAPIs was. ;-P It looks like the runways are fairly large in real life as well: http://worldaerodata.com/wad.cgi?airport=EGLJ Martin Baker uses the airport for testing ejection seats, and flies a Meteor jet out of it (that would explain why one runway was extended to 6000 ft): http://groberson.members.beeb.net/Chalgrove_Airport.htm I haven't downloaded that scenery, but the fact that the runways intersect in the middle suggests that we have the centre LAT/LON for the airport rather than for the individual runways. I haven't been able to find any information about lighting, but I wouldn't be surprised to see a VASIS or PAPI with the jet there.
